However, in third class cities, the judge may act as clerk and perform all duties of the clerk of the court or appoint a clerk of the court. If the judge does not act as clerk of the court or appoint a clerk of the court, the city clerk-treasurer elected under IC 3-10-6 shall perform the duties of the clerk of the city court.(b) The clerk is an officer of a town court. The judge of a town court may act as clerk and perform all duties of the clerk of the court or appoint a clerk of the court. If the judge does not act as a clerk of the court or appoint a clerk of the court, the town clerk-treasurer elected under IC 3-10-6 or IC 3-10-7 shall perform the duties of the clerk of the town court.(c) The clerk and bailiff may not receive any fees or compensation other than their salaries.[Pre-2004 Recodification Citation: 33-10.1-6-1.1.]As added by P.L.98-2004, SEC.14.
